Cynthia Brohawn Yoder passed away peacefully on July 20, 2024, at the Treasure Coast Hospice in Fort Pierce, Florida, after a short illness. Born in Cambridge, Maryland, Cynthia was known for her kind spirit and her commitment to nurturing others, both through her profession and her volunteer work.
A 1958 graduate of Cambridge High School, Cynthia went on to earn her degree from the University of Delaware in 1962, afterwards embarking on a rewarding career as a Registered Dietitian at Washington County Hospital in Hagerstown, MD. She brought not only expertise to her role but also immense warmth and caring to the patients she served.
Cynthia's love for life did not end with her work. She was a skillful creator of jigsaw puzzles, a hobby that reflected her patience and attention to detail. Her faith was also a cornerstone of her life, inspiring her to volunteer at Okeechobee First United Methodist Church, where her presence will be sorely missed.
She was predeceased by her beloved parents, William and Kathleen Brohawn; husband, Earl Yoder; brother, Bill Brohawn, Jr.; sister-in-law, Jean Brohawn; and nephew, Steven Brohawn. Cynthia's memory will be cherished by her niece, Melanie Brohawn, as well as by the countless individuals whose lives she touched.
